The Philippines and China moved towards easing tensions in the West Philippine Sea after convening the 9Bilateral Consultation Mechanism Tuesday in Manila, where both parties had a “frank and constructive” discussion arising from the recent incidents in the disputed waters.

Both Manila and Beijing agreed that there is a “need to restore trust, rebuild confidence, and create conditions conducive to productive dialogue and interaction,” following the June 17 ‘ramming and towing’ incident in the contested Ayungin Shoal between Chinese and Philippine vessels. “There was substantial progress on developing measures to manage the situation at sea, but significant differences remain. Both sides agreed to continue discussions to find a mutually-acceptable resolution to the issues,” the DFA said in a statement.
